|
отбор по группе справочника
| ☑ |
0
етк
15.09.12
✎
22:36
|
есть: справочник Контрагенты, документ ПриходнаяНакладная...
нужно: чтобы на форме документа при выборе контрагента можно было выбирать контрагентов только из группы поставщики.
подскажите как это сделать??
|
|
1
fimanich
15.09.12
✎
22:50
|
(0) в событии начало выбора для поля Контрагент открываешь форму выбора с отбором Ссылка в группе <>
|
|
2
етк
16.09.12
✎
03:57
|
если кому интересен пример:
Форма=Справочники.Контрагенты.ПолучитьФормуВыбора();
Форма.Отбор.Наименование.Использование=Истина;
Форма.Отбор.Наименование.ВидСравнения=ВидСравнения.ВСписке;
Форма.Отбор.Наименование.Значение=списокЗначений;
Форма.ЭлементыФормы.СправочникСписок.ИерархическийПросмотр=Ложь;
ВыбранноеЗначение=Форма.ОткрытьМодально();
Контрагент=выбранноеЗначение;
в списокЗначений добавляете нужные вам параметры. в моем случае это наименования всех контрагентов, у которых родитель группа поставщики;
|
|
3
Wobland
16.09.12
✎
08:23
|
а как же в иерархии?
|
|
4
етк
16.09.12
✎
18:52
|
я не знаю как, можешь сам написать как оно у великих программистов =)
|
|
5
Wobland
16.09.12
✎
18:59
|
(4) лениво. я тебе направление дал, ты думай
|
|